It was the first year SU’s Investment management Program (IMP) participated in the Redefining Investment Strategy Education (RISE) symposium’s portfolio competition and walked away with fourth place for the undergraduate group with a growth management style.

This was the third year the IMP students attended the RISE symposium where faculty, students, and investment experts discuss a range of pertinent issues facing investment professionals. Previous IMP students used information acquired at RISE to make improvements to the operation of the portfolio including using a better benchmark to assess their progress.

Each year the finance faculty selects about 15 students to manage the IMP portfolio. This year the students increased the portfolio’s value by more than 23 percent.
